Output e789d2e7e89b7b317c4aee1f164d85dd6a02f92a1c322f6e0400341a3d8a011e:0

value
51036682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ce1af7d13bd18d5204700969030add39606b1921 OP_EQUAL
address
MSgwjiftUYAKPFqBnMwG7pZumE13yq1xZb
transaction
e789d2e7e89b7b317c4aee1f164d85dd6a02f92a1c322f6e0400341a3d8a011e
spent
true